During the Global Artificial Intelligence Summit in Hyderabad, the young person developed his invention, highlighting how it can make a difference in areas with limited access to medical care.

– « Circadian AI was not designed to be the world’s most advanced heart surveillance tool. The most important thing for me has been that it is available and easy to use, » explained Siddharth Nandyala from the stage and emphasized that the goal is to save lives in society where quick diagnosis is often a luxury.

The app has also received political attention. Indian state of Andhra Pradesh’s Prime Minister, N. Chandrababu Naidu, expressed his respect for the young talent:

– « I am very impressed with Siddharth’s extraordinary talent and dedication to using technology for humanity’s best. At such a young age he is an inspiration to all of us. I warmly encourage him to pursue his passion for health technology and promises him our full support in all his endeavors. »

Siddharth is a former student at Lawler Middle School in Texas and is now, just 14 years old, embarking on a bachelor’s degree in computer science at the University of Texas in Dallas. If someone still thinks teens only use the phone for Tiktok and selfies – then they may well think again.
